For instance, their V-shaped flight formations reduce energy expenditure through cooperative flight, and they possess remarkable spatial memory crucial for navigating migratory routes. The book synthesizes decades of research, examining the physics and aerodynamics of geese flight, their cognitive abilities, and the ecological factors influencing migration. It reveals how geese have inspired aerodynamic studies and serve as indicators of ecosystem health.
The book progresses from introducing geese as model organisms to exploring flight formations, cognitive abilities, and ecological influences, culminating in a discussion of conservation implications. This comprehensive approach integrates findings from diverse fields, offering a holistic understanding of geese suitable for students, researchers, and anyone interested in nature.
By understanding the factors influencing geese migration, conservation efforts can be better informed, protecting habitats and mitigating the impacts of climate change.
